Frequently Asked Questions

Q: Do you add chemicals to process your olives?
A: No, we process without chemicals.
Q: Is your olive oil first press?
A: Yes, and we test all our production to ensure only Extra Virgin Olive Oil is packaged under our label.
Q: Where is the best place to store olive oil?
A: Olive oil is best stored at room temperature in a dark place, away from heat and light.
Q: What is the smoke point of extra virgin olive oil?
A: The smoke point of Extra Virgin Olive Oil can vary between 170–210°C.
Q: What are some of the health benefits of extra virgin olive oil?
A: Extra Virgin Olive Oil is naturally high in monounsaturated fats and rich in antioxidants and vitamins A, D, E, and K. It’s also said to have anti-inflammatory properties and may help reduce the risk of heart disease.
Q: Do you process olives for other groves?
A: Yes, we offer contract processing for other growers.
Q: What is the shelf life of Extra Virgin Olive Oil?
A: The key to enjoying the most flavourful and healthful olive oil is freshness. Olives are a fruit, and olive oil is their juice—best enjoyed fresh. Unlike wine, olive oil does not improve with age. It is at its peak immediately after pressing and typically has a best-before date of 18–24 months.
Q: Do you have a farm gate for sales of your olive oil?
A: No, we don’t offer farm gate sales.
Q: What variety are your olive trees?
A: We grow Frantoio, Correggiola, Arbequina, Manzanillo, Koroneiki, Leccino, and Coratina.
